Inclusion Criteria

The study is open to all Victoria Police members in the stations enrolled in the trial who volunteer to participate.

Exclusion Criteria

Stations eligible for the trial will have a minimum of 40 members from the Eastern and North-West regions of Melbourne. There are no exclusion criteria for potential participants within eligible stations.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Working conditions (e.g., supervisory social support at work, job control, job demands) and mental health literacy including mental health knowledge, stigma against mental illness and disclosure norms, confidence and skills in assisting someone who may have a mental health problem. Working conditions will be assessed using standardised scales such as the COP-SOQ and other scales routinely used in job stress research. Mental health literacy assessment will use the items developed for mental health first aid.
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
1. World Health Organization Health and Work Performance Questionnaire (HPQ)<br>2. The Kessler-6 instrument<br>3. As well as organisation recorded unplanned absence data (at the station cluster level)
